diff options
author | Florin Coras <fcoras@cisco.com> | 2018-09-07 17:09:35 -0700 |
---|---|---|
committer | Damjan Marion <dmarion@me.com> | 2018-09-08 12:12:13 +0000 |
commit | 3348a4cf070b90a9c23bbc0b3752fa2801f832a9 (patch) | |
tree | 67e6a8b2db134daa8b62eb241e161137fdbc4f32 /src/vnet/session/session_api.c | |
parent | de9f08b0302d5b4cdc8fbfeb9a9585f46e8314f2 (diff) |
vcl: set worker pthread stop key
Otherwise the key destructor is not called on pthread_exit.
Change-Id: I11e6b9683a926eecd3f40a44aab41924ff9c3101
Signed-off-by: Florin Coras <fcoras@cisco.com>
Diffstat (limited to 'src/vnet/session/session_api.c')
-rwxr-xr-x | src/vnet/session/session_api.c |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/src/vnet/session/session_api.c b/src/vnet/session/session_api.c index 6b72e7bc482..05b3bb89f0c 100755 --- a/src/vnet/session/session_api.c +++ b/src/vnet/session/session_api.c @@ -1375,9 +1375,9 @@ vl_api_app_worker_add_del_t_handler (vl_api_app_worker_add_del_t * mp) done: REPLY_MACRO2 (VL_API_APP_WORKER_ADD_DEL_REPLY, ({ rmp->is_add = mp->is_add; + rmp->wrk_index = clib_host_to_net_u32 (args.wrk_index); if (!rv && mp->is_add) { - rmp->wrk_index = clib_host_to_net_u32 (args.wrk_index); if (vec_len (args.segment->name)) { memcpy (rmp->segment_name, args.segment->name, |